Simultaneous Flow-Injection Solid-Phase Fluorometric Determination of Thiabendazole and Metsulfuron Methyl Using Photochemical Derivatization

A flow-through optosensor implemented with photochemically induced fluorescence (PIF) is reported for the simultaneous determination of thiabendazole (TBZ) and metsulfuron methyl (MET). TBZ is determined by measuring its native fluorescence once retained on the solid support filling the flow-cell of a FI-system. On the other hand, a strongly fluorescent photoproduct from MET is generated on-line in micellar medium by UV irradiation and monitored in a similar way to TBZ. MET photoproduct and TBZ are separated by placing in the flow-system a minicolumn, filled with C18 silica gel, which allows their sequential arrival to the detection area. The sorption of the species on the solid support in the detection area provides a noticeable improvement in sensitivity and selectivity when comparing with their determination in homogeneous solution. The detection limits and RSDs for TBZ and MET are 2.5 and 3.3 ng ml-1 and 1.1 and 2.4%, respectively. The method is successfully applied to environmental water samples.
